shanafan writes:


Well once Live nukes your Xbox, you have to boot EvolutionX from CD. But, once that works, for those who want to not use a CD, they have to do some renaming.

Most people who get a nuked XBox from Live are probably running a non-flashable modchip and have xboxdash.xbe as their EvolutionX and MS dash as msxboxdash.xbe.

Once you can FTP successfully in, rename your xboxdash.xbe as msxboxdash.xbe (this is your MS dash), and transfer over EvolutionX's xbe as xboxdash.xbe from your PC.

That's it!

BTW, always keep your EvolutionX CD as a backup. It doesn't have to be always updated with the latest version, but just having EvolutionX on a CD is great because whenever you do get nuked, you can just repeat the above process. You still will have your evox.ini settings on your HD as you will never lose those unless you youself delete the file.
